Runeomicon – Official Release Date Trailer
The new Runeomicon trailer showcases gameplay and a release date. Check out the latest Runeomicon trailer for this upcoming dark fantasy tower-defense game where players perform an unholy ritual with their own hands by drawing runes in real time to summon ancient gods and, ultimately, the Goddess of Death. Runeomicon will be available on PC via Steam on September 16, 2026.
